Spinach, sweet potato & lentil dhal

 A comforting vegan one-pot recipe that counts for 3 of your 5-a-day! You can't go wrong with this iron-rich, low-fat, low-calorie supper.

Ingredients

  • 1 tbsp sesame oil
  • red onion, finely chopped
  • garlic clove, crushed
  • thumb-sized piece ginger, peeled and finely chopped
  • red chilli, finely chopped
  • 1 ½ tsp ground turmeric
  • 1 ½ tsp ground cumin
  • sweet potatoes (about 400g/14oz), cut into even chunks
  • 250g red split lentils
  • 600ml vegetable stock
  • 80g bag of spinach
  • spring onions, sliced on the diagonal, to serve
  • ½ small pack of Thai basil, leaves torn, to serve
  • Method

    • STEP 1

    • Heat 1 tbsp sesame oil in a wide-based pan with a tight-fitting lid.

    • STEP 2

    • Add 1 finely chopped red onion and cook over a low heat for 10 mins, stirring occasionally, until softened.

    • STEP 3

    • Add 1 crushed garlic clove, a finely chopped thumb-sized piece of ginger and 1 finely chopped red chilli, cook for 1 min, then add 1 ½ tsp ground turmeric and 1 ½ tsp ground cumin and cook for 1 min more.

    • STEP 4

    • Turn up the heat to medium, add 2 sweet potatoes, cut into even chunks, and stir everything together so the potato is coated in the spice mixture.

    • STEP 5

    • Tip in 250g red split lentils, 600ml vegetable stock and some seasoning.

    • STEP 6

    • Bring the liquid to the boil, then reduce the heat, cover and cook for 20 mins until the lentils are tender and the potato is just holding its shape.

    • STEP 7

    • Taste and adjust the seasoning, then gently stir in the 80g spinach. Once wilted, top with the 4 diagonally sliced spring onions and ½ small pack torn basil leaves to serve.

    • STEP 8

    • Alternatively, allow to cool completely, then divide between airtight containers and store in the fridge for a healthy lunchbox.
